For anyone curious I just completed a stay here a couple of weeks ago:
I was able to book a corner king bed with club access for 12,000 points a night. Seems like this usually goes for around $350-400 a night.
The hotel is in a great location if you are looking to stay near all of the usual tourist attractions, I was able to walk to hongya cave and jiefangbei pedestrian street with no issues. The only annoying thing was the hotel lobby is on the 69th floor, you need to take a dedicated elevator up to access the hotel. This took sometimes several minutes depending on how busy the hotel was but wasn't a major issue to me.
The rooms were very nice, for an award level 2 I felt this was a really good deal. The room included a bidet, and automatic blinds which opened when you walked in the room. I was overall extremely impressed with the quality. As for the club and breakfast, they were both good and I thought the food was fresh and high quality. Overall I think this was a great points redemption, but I think the cash price is a little too high for me.
